Bottom Line

H Top Alexis is an aging budget hotel located a five-minute walk from the beach in Lloret de Mar. Its super low rates draw a mixed crowd of young partiers and couples on a tight budget -- but rooms are tired and dated (think: thin bedspreads, tube TVs, and poor soundproofing) and there have been complaints of lack of cleanliness. Property highlights include a plunge pool; three above-ground pools with a bar area on the rooftop, and a restaurant serving a decent buffet. All-inclusive guests can use the facilities at sister hotels in town, which is probably good news, as the hotel is in urgent need of extensive renovations.

Oyster Hotel Review

H·TOP Alexis

Scene

A budget hotel popular with young partiers

H Top Alexis is part of a hotel chain with over 15 properties spread throughout the Catalonia coast, including several in Lloret de Mar. The hotel itself is housed in an aging building located a short walk from the beach. Everything here looks like it came straight from the 70s, from the lobby to the rooms and the tiny pool. Decor is dated and tired, and maintenance is lacking. It is a decent pick for those who only need a place to crash at night after a day of partying in town, or for all-inclusive guests who plan to use the facilities at the hotel’s sister properties. All others may want to stay elsewhere.

Location

Within walking distance of the beach, restaurants and bars

The hotel is located on a narrow, one-way street near the city center. Lloret’s main beach is a five-minute walk away, and Fenals Beach is just an eight-minute drive away. It’s mostly a residential area, but there are bars and restaurants within a few blocks. Girona-Costa Brava Airport, served by low-cost airlines, is a 25-minute drive away. Barcelona can be reached by car in just under an hour.

Rooms

Basic rooms with tube TVs and dated decor

The hotel offers 106 double and triple rooms, most of which feature a balcony furnished with two plastic chairs. Decor is dated and basic, with thin bedspreads; small tube TVs; pink and orange flower prints on curtains; wooden furniture; and a single painting on the wall with a thin, golden frame. Bathrooms feature tubs, bidets and tiny hotel-brand toiletries. Wi-Fi is available for a fee.

Features

A restaurant, a tiny pool, and three rooftop tubs

The hotel’s most popular feature is the rooftop, which offers three small above ground pools, and a bar area. There’s also a pool on the ground floor, but it’s tiny and has no space for a towel. The restaurant is a bright space with large windows, and serves a decent buffet for all three meals. The kids’ club features an arcade, and a room with toys and tables for arts and crafts.
